Windy Weather in Midwestern Ontario Forecast

Rain and high winds are in the forecast for this weekend.

Environment Canada has issued a special weather statement for the following areas for Saturday into Sunday:

  • Listowel - Milverton - Northern Perth County
  • Stratford - Mitchell - Southern Perth County
  • Goderich - Bluewater - Southern Huron County
  • Wingham - Blyth - Northern Huron County
  • Hanover - Dundalk - Southern Grey County
  • Owen Sound - Blue Mountains - Northern Grey County
  • Saugeen Shores - Kincardine - Southern Bruce County
  • Bruce Peninsula - Sauble Beach - Tobermory
The weather agency says a cold front moving through the region will increase wind speeds to 70-80 km/hr. Wind gusts of up to 90km/hr are possible.

Wind gusts like this may cause damage to power lines and blow off tree limbs, since many trees are in full or partial leaf.

Winds are expected to taper off by Sunday evening.
